Studying Online at Quincy College

Online coursework is an option at Quincy College. Of 3,022 students, 1,164 (39%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 938 (31%) took at least some classes online.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the student demographics for Health Services Administration graduates at Quincy College, broken down by degree level.

Program-wide, Health Services Administration graduates at Quincy College are 83% women (10) and 17% men (2).

Health Services Administration Associate’s Program at Quincy College

Of the 5 associate’s health services administration graduates at Quincy College, 100% were women (5) and 0% were men (0).
